ECT News was able to get an exclusive in depth interview with ECT driver Fred Hill. As most of you know Fred doesn't normally do interviews. He keeps his private life private. He was nice enough to sit down and open the door enough to give us a peek at this outstanding driver profile. We at ECT thank Fred for taking the time out of his busy schedule to do this interview.
ECT News: Fred I know you're busy getting your race team ready for your next race. Thank you for the interview.
Fred: Its a honor to do so.
ECT News: Fred, How did you get started in Nascar Sim racing?
Fred: Actually by accident. I purchased the game and played it off line for awhile. I put the game away for awhile, moved, bought a new computer, dusted off the game, and started racing again. My first online experience began at Sim Modified. While racing there I came across ECT. I noticed the mods ran here, enjoyed the racing, and decided to make this my new home

ECT News: Who is your favorite Nascar driver?
Fred: Martin Truex Jr. I like guys that started in Modifieds. He also was a one time resident of New Jersey.
ECT News: How would you describe your driving style Fred?
Fred: With respect to other drivers. That's my main goal. I also think knowing my limitations and abilities of what I'm driving at that time. When I enter a race, my first thought is to finish the race, not cause problems for other drivers. If I finish 10th that's fine as long as I know I raced it clean.
ECT News: Fred this reporter and others have noticed this about you too. I'm sure ECT appreciates this type of attitude. Fred, I think our readers know already by your answer to my next question, but just to make sure, what is your favorite mod to race?
Fred: Whelan and the SK Mod for sure. Its just what I grew up on and have a better grasp at. I like running all the mods but feel most comfortable in Modifieds.

ECT News: Any reason you choose the #58 to drive?
Fred: Well I first wanted the 99 but it was taken. I was born in 1958 so I decided to take the 58 and make it my number.
ECT News: What is your favorite thing about racing at ECT?
Fred: Its not just one thing its several. Its a consolidation of friendship and good competition. Its mostly a great social league. A great place for friends to come together and race. The highlight of my racing career is the day I received my ECT tag. Knowing I was excepted by ECT made me feel awesome. I now hold the tag with respect and do what I can to honor it.
